别被割韭菜了,我踩坑三年才摸清的网站前端开发培训真相
刚入行那会儿,我也跟大伙一样,觉得只要把 HTML、CSS 和 JS 背下来,找个培训班突击一下,下个月就能拿高薪。结果呢?花了三万多块报了个号称“包就业”的班,学了两个月,连个像样的后台都搭不起来,最后简历投出去全是石沉大海。那时候真后悔,要是早点知道这些门道,省下的钱够我吃多少顿好的了。
现在回想起来,市面上很多所谓的网站前端开发培训,其实就是把网上的免费视频打包卖给你,再加点所谓的“企业级项目”唬人。那些项目代码写得花里胡哨,但逻辑根本不通,面试官随便问两句就露馅了。我见过太多学员,拿着精美的作品集去面试,结果一问基础原理,比如 CSS 盒模型或者 JavaScript 闭包,直接卡壳。这哪是找工作啊,简直是去送人头。
真正的网站前端开发培训,核心不在于你做了多少个页面,而在于你有没有解决过真实的问题。记得去年帮一个朋友复盘他的项目,他做了一个电商首页,看着挺漂亮,但一上手机,图片全糊了,按钮也点不到。这就是典型的没掌握响应式布局技巧。我们当时花了整整三天,重写了媒体查询,优化了 Flex 布局,才让他在各种机型上都跑通。这种在实战中摔出来的经验,比老师照着 PPT 念一百遍都管用。
现在的招聘环境你也知道,纯靠堆砌技术栈已经行不通了。企业更看重的是你的工程化思维。比如怎么处理代码冲突,怎么优化首屏加载速度,甚至是怎么配合后端接口调试数据。我之前带过一个实习生,基础很扎实,但就是不懂 Git 分支管理,导致线上出了 bug 回滚都回不去,最后只能自己扛着压力修。这种细节,书本上可不会写,只有你在实际工作中碰壁了才能长记性。
说到这儿,可能有人要问,那到底该怎么学?我的建议是,别急着报那种几千块的速成班。先去 GitHub 上找几个开源项目,跟着别人的代码走一遍,看看人家是怎么组织文件的,怎么命名变量的。遇到报错别慌,学会看控制台日志,学会用 Chrome 开发者工具断点调试。这个过程虽然枯燥,但能让你真正理解浏览器的渲染机制。
我还记得有一次为了搞懂一个复杂的动画效果,我在网上查了十几篇教程,试了不下二十种写法,最后发现还是原生 CSS 最稳妥。那种豁然开朗的感觉,真的没法替代。所以,如果你想找靠谱的网站前端开发培训,不如先把自己当成一个独立开发者,从一个小功能做起。不要总想着一步登天,技术这条路,没有捷径,只有脚踏实地。
另外,关于前端就业实战这块,千万别只看视频教程里的案例。试着去接几个小单子,哪怕只是帮朋友做个简单的个人主页,也能让你体会到沟通的重要性。很多时候,需求变更比写代码还头疼。你得学会怎么跟非技术人员扯皮,怎么把他们的模糊需求转化成具体的代码逻辑。这种软技能,也是面试时的加分项。
最后想说,前端面试题解析固然重要,但更重要的是背后的思考过程。面试官问你怎么实现一个下拉菜单,不是想听你背诵 API,而是想知道你会不会考虑无障碍访问,会不会想到键盘操作,会不会考虑到移动端的手势。这些细节,才是区分初级和高级程序员的分水岭。
如果你还在迷茫,不妨停下来想想,自己是不是真的喜欢敲代码,还是只是想混口饭吃。如果是后者,趁早转行;如果是前者,那就沉下心来,多动手,多犯错,多总结。毕竟,在这个行业里,能活下来的,永远是那些真正热爱并愿意深耕的人。希望这篇碎碎念,能给你的学习之路带来一点点启发吧。